  • What is a conditional 0 if it rains?

    Zero conditional (type 0): I take my umbrella if it rains. First conditional (type 1): I'll call you if I work late. Second conditional (type 2): If the bus didn't arrive on time, I would drive you to the airport. Third conditional (type 3): She wouldn't have come if I hadn't invited her.

  • What is the form of conditionals?

    Note on the form of type 1 conditionals:  The most commonly used form is: If + simple present + „ll‟ future If it rains, we‟ll stay at home However this type can be used after if, not just the simple present.  In this type, IF is followed by present tenses, and only exceptionally by SHALL or WILL.

  • How are conditionals used?

    Look at these examples to see how zero, first and second conditionals are used. If you freeze water, it becomes solid. If it rains tomorrow, I'll take the car. If I lived closer to the cinema, I would go more often. Try this exercise to test your grammar. Read the explanation to learn more. Conditionals describe the result of a certain condition.

  • What are the different types of conditional sentences?

    Zero conditional refers to facts. First conditional and Second conditional refer to the present or future. However second conditional sentences suggest it is less probable or imaginary. Third conditional refers to the past. There are MORE than these 4 types of conditional sentences though these are the ones that are used the most.

  • What is the correct tense for a zero conditional sentence?

    First, when using the zero conditional, the correct tense in both clauses is the simple present tense. A common mistake is to use the simple future tense. When people smoke cigarettes, their health will suffer. Second, notice that the words if and when can be used interchangeably in these zero conditional sentences.
